Progresso's new Soup Drops, a hard-candy version of a chicken noodle soup, sold out the day the product was announced, the company said on Instagram.
The drops, being tabbed by Progresso as "soup you can suck on," taste like broth, savory veggies, soft egg noodles, and a hint of parsley, according to the company.
For the last 20 years, Progresso soup has been seen as an upmarket alternative to market leader Campbell and as a meal replacement.Originally, Progresso cans were both larger than Campbell's cans and came "ready-to-heat" rather than being condensed, and these characteristics helped them attain popularity before Campbell's released the competitive and similar "Chunky" line of products.
